Affective Leadership - Positivity Promotes Productivity
Jamie Bricker and Jack Barclay
33 episodes
1 week ago
Affective leadership is the most impactful component of effective leadership. It requires establishing positive relationships with staff and recognizing, respecting, and responding to people’s feelings, attitudes, and emotions. These relationships build mutual trust, which ultimately yields far greater, and far more sustainable, returns for the leader, the staff, and the overall organization.

5 Keys to Sustainable Success

This month we welcomed to the podcast Garth Cressman, CEO of Walter Fedy and AEC in Kitchener, Ontario, Dave Yonkman, president of DYS Media in Grand Rapids, Michigan and Bruce Fikowski, the founder and CEO of Get Assist Inc., in Calgary, Alberta. Their commitment to embracing change and challenges; prioritizing structure; encouraging collaboration; assuming reasonable risk; and, providing both practical and emotional support sustains organizational success and demonstrates affective leadership in action.
